醉书楼 > 都市小说 > 直播1980:网友教我手搓火箭TXT下载 > 直播1980:网友教我手搓火箭最新章节列表 > 第330章 七天七夜(第3节)

直播1980:网友教我手搓火箭最新章节全文阅读

作者:灵台三心  加入书架  直播1980:网友教我手搓火箭灵台三心  直播1980:网友教我手搓火箭全文阅读
直播1980:网友教我手搓火箭最新章节第618章 林总的新生意(26-07-04)    第617章 它快滋我脸上了(26-07-04)    第616章 失重环境的生化危机(26-07-04)    

第330章 七天七夜(第3节)

直播间的观众们跟着熬了五天。

弹幕从最初的【不忍看】【这也太肝了】。

慢慢变成了【又少了两个!】【稳住稳住!】。

有人甚至做了一张折线图,每天更新报错数量。

配文“华国芯片倒计时”。

第六个晚上,剩两个违规。

一个是时钟信号的偏移。

司徒渊用了一个在仙童内部都算高阶技巧的“时钟树平衡”方法解决。

张秉谦看懂原理后,连说了三个“妙”字。

最后一个,卡在ISA总线的地址映射上。

问题出在CPU发出读信号后。

芯片内部的字库寻址路径还是比200纳秒多了11纳秒。

十一纳秒。

张秉谦坐在玻璃房的折叠椅上,盯着屏幕上那个数字看了很久。

“我们的走线已经没有优化空间了。”

他说,

“物理极限。”

司徒渊没接话。

他闭着眼靠在墙上,手指无意识地敲着膝盖。

林希坐在边上,脑海里弹幕正在疯狂滚动。

【11纳秒!就差11纳秒!】

【加流水线?上缓冲?不行,ISA总线不支持等待周期......】

【等等,有个思路!386以前的ISA总线其实有一个隐藏特性——I/O ReCOvery Time!8088的ISA时序里,连续两次I/O读取之间有一个强制恢复间隔,大约一微秒!】

【对对对!这意味着CPU不可能背靠背地连续读取,芯片有时间“喘口气”!所以只要把字库的预取逻辑改成“读当前字的同时,预加载下一个字的首字节”,真正需要响应的时间就不是200纳秒,而是更宽裕!】

林希睁开眼。

“司徒总工。”

司徒渊的手指停了。

“ISA总线连续读取之间,有强制恢复间隔。”

“如果在芯片里加一个预取缓冲寄存器。”

“当前请求返回数据的同时。”

“提前把下一个地址的字模从ROM里读出来存着。”

“实际响应时间可以摊薄。”

司徒渊愣了两秒。

然后他猛地从墙上弹起来。

“预取!”

他抓过铅笔,直接在数据本的封底上画电

本章未完,请点击"下一页"继续阅读! 第3页 / 共4页